Formula
long cwt/ft3 = dag/mm3 × 5573.925051
dag/mm3 = long cwt/ft3 × 0.000179
Conversion table
| 1 dag/mm3 | 5573.925051 long cwt/ft3 |
| 5 dag/mm3 | 27869.625257 long cwt/ft3 |
| 10 dag/mm3 | 55739.250514 long cwt/ft3 |
| 20 dag/mm3 | 111478.501029 long cwt/ft3 |
| 50 dag/mm3 | 278696.252572 long cwt/ft3 |
| 100 dag/mm3 | 557392.505144 long cwt/ft3 |
| 500 dag/mm3 | 2.786963e6 long cwt/ft3 |
| 1000 dag/mm3 | 5.573925e6 long cwt/ft3 |

How the formula works
Both decagram per cubic millimeter and imperial hundredweight per cubic foot measure the same physical quantity (mass per unit volume), so converting between them is a single multiplication. Multiply a value in decagram per cubic millimeter by 5573.925051 to get imperial hundredweight per cubic foot. To reverse the conversion, multiply a imperial hundredweight per cubic foot value by 0.000179 to get back to decagram per cubic millimeter.
